Ethereum
Block
21224188
phase1.eth
0xd323
…
77c1
EOA
Active on
Ethereum with -- and
859 txns
Funded by
0x3890
…
0f28
via
0xd058
…
b194
First active
3 years ago
Last active
7 months ago
Loading...